Summary
This book explores the cooking traditions of Mesopotamia, from the first villages of the Neolithic to the empires of the Iron Age. I draw from a range of archaeological, historical, and scientific data, which together provide a comprehensive overview of current knowledge on food practices, from preparing daily meals to organising the "culinary theatre" of royal feasting.
